E-Series E9300 Average Power Sensor Specifications

(continued)

Calibration factor (CF) and
reflection coefficient (Rho)

Calibration factor and reflection
coefficient data are provided at
frequency intervals on a data sheet
included with the power sensor. This
data is unique to each sensor. If you
have more than one sensor, match
the serial number on the certificate
of calibration (CoC) with the serial
number on the power sensor you
are using. The CF corrects for the
frequency response of the sensor.
The EPM Series power meter auto-
matically reads the CF data stored in
the sensor and uses it to make the
corrections.

Reflection coefficient (Rho) relates to
the SWR according to the following
formula:

SWR = (1 + Rho)/(1 – Rho)

Maximum uncertainties of the CF
data are listed in Tables 12a and 12b.
As the E-Series E9300 power sensors
have two independent measurement
paths (high and low power paths),
there are two calibration factor
uncertainty tables. The uncertainty
analysis for the calibration of the
sensors was done in accordance with
the ISO Guide. The uncertainty data
reported on the calibration certificate
is the expanded uncertainty with a
95% confidence level and a coverage
factor of 2.

Table 12a. Calibration factor uncertainties (low power path)

Frequency

Uncertainty (%)
(25 °C ±10 °C)

Uncertainty (%)
(0 °C to 55 °C)

10 MHz to 30 MHz

± 1.8%

±2.2%

30 MHz to 500 MHz
(E9304A: 9 kHz to 500 MHz)

±1.6%

±2.0%

500 MHz to 1.2 GHz

±1.8%

±2.5%

1.2 GHz to 6 GHz

±1.7%

±2.0%

6 GHz to 14 GHz

±1.8%

±2.0%

14 GHz to 18 GHz

± 2.0 %

±2.2%

Table 12b. Calibration factor uncertainties (high power path)

Frequency

Uncertainty (%)
(25 °C ±10 °C)

Uncertainty (%)
(0 °C to 55 °C)

10 MHz to 30 MHz

± 2.1%

±4.0%

30 MHz to 500 MHz
(E9304A: 9 kHz to 500 MHz)

±1.8%

±3.0%

500 MHz to 1.2 GHz

±2.3%

±4.0%

1.2 GHz to 6 GHz

±1.8%

±2.1%

6 GHz to 14 GHz

±1.9%

±2.3%

14 GHz to 18 GHz

± 2.2 %

±3.3%
